Summary:
Relates the story of the cruel tyrant Vlad Dracula, the Prince of Wallachia, a region of Romania, in the Middle Ages. Tales of his ruthless violence spread far and wide, and later inspired the legend of Count Dracula, a bloodthirsty vampire!
